Tesla Motors: The Beginning of the End for Buying Gas or Charging Batteries

Prairie Eco-Thrifter

The Supercharger stations, which are built by SolarCity and are 100 percent solar-powered, are designed to generate more electricity annually than a Model S consumes. In addition, Tesla is adding Superchargers in Europe as well. They may still use batteries, but now they are charged up using a natural, renewable resource.
